As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ral that has been used in insulation and fire-retardant products. Inhaling the fibers can trigger inflammation and fibrosis, which can will cause scarring of the lung tissue over time. The signs of mesothelioma can not be evident for a long time after exposure, making it difficult to identify the condition.

Mesothelioma symptoms can manifest as chest pains that range from sharp to dull or an ache or pressure feeling on the chest. It can also cause fluid retention in the lining of the heart, which is known as pericardial effusion. In addition, patients with mesothelioma can have a shorter breath and a constant cough.

A reputable Houston mesothelioma attorney will provide an initial consultation for no cost. They can answer your questions about the asbestos litigation process and whether they are the best lawyer for you. They should be able to provide you with information on the way they are paid.

Lawyers are paid for their time and the time of their support staff. This includes attending court hearings, writing and conducting research on documents, defending and taking depositions in preparation for the trial and presenting evidence during the trial. In some cases, attorneys receive a fee per hour. However, in most mesothelioma lawsuits, lawyers are paid on a contingency basis.

Asbestos, a mineral of natural origin, was utilized for construction materials and other applications because of its fire retardant and insulating properties. It was also cheap to import and available globally. The problem is that asbestos fibers are very small and can be inhaled into the lungs, where they can cause mesothelioma or other lung diseases.

Mesothelioma is a difficult disease to identify because it resembles other respiratory diseases and has a long incubation period. Those who worked with asbestos in their workplaces or at home are at risk of developing mesothelioma.

Asbestos victims must seek medical attention as soon as they become aware of the symptoms and ensure that their doctors note all their symptoms and history. Consult your physician if you're unsure what to do to report symptoms. You should also get copies of any records you have from medical treatments as well as other relevant documentation, such as employment documents. These documents can be used to help your lawyer prove that you were exposed to asbestos. National mesothelioma firms have databases that contain asbestos exposure sites throughout the nation. By looking at a person's history of work, these firms can identify the different sources of exposure and determine if they are eligible for compensation.
